Insulation & Air Sealing Level II

This two day session, Insulation & Air Sealing Level II is a continuation of our "Hands On" Insulation & Air Sealing Level I and is designed to further educate the entry level insulation installer. After the completion of this very informative "Hands On" training, students will be confident in the application of various attic air sealing measures, slope insulation methods, dense packing of attic floors, knee walls including soffit area, ventilation requirements, types and the identification of access points, as well as addressing attic hatches.

Our Insulation and Air Sealing Level I meets the training requirements for the Building Performance Institute (BPI )Recognized Training with a rating of 6.4 Continuing Education Units (CEU).  The  Insulation and Air Sealing Level II and Advanced Supervisory courses are both also BPI Recognized Training with a 7.0 CEU rating.
